It means that God came to earth to take the place of the lamb sacrifice and to ultimately become the true Lamb, who is of God. He died in place of our sins, just as the lambs did. But He is the Holy Lamb of God for His sacrifice was one and for all. Since the Lamb has be sacrificed, we must, as the Israelite did, consume the lamb. If the lamb wasn't consumed in the Old Testament, the first born children would die. Also, the sacrifice was also made null and void. Thus, Christ created the Lamb's Supper. In this, we receive the grace given through His sacrifice.
